Winter 2024 Co-op Student: Metaverse/AR/VR Developer (8 or 12 Months)

CGI

Special Commitments

Position Description:

As a Metaverse/AR/VR Developer, you will be at the forefront of creating immersive and interactive digital experiences that blend the physical and digital worlds. You will be responsible for developing applications, experiences, and technologies that leverage augmented reality (AR), virtual reality (VR), and contribute to the evolution of the metaverse. Your expertise will play a crucial role in shaping how people interact with digital content and environments, revolutionizing industries such as gaming, entertainment, education, and beyond.

Start Date: January 8th 2024 (8 or 12 Months)

Location: Biritish Columbia - Hybrid

Perks of Being a CGI Co-op:

Have access to a 1:1 Mentor matched with you based on your interests.

Participate in monthly socials to meet co-ops across the country.

Access professional development workshops hosted by domain experts on topics ranging from how to be a top consultant, how to apply the agile methodology, data & analytics and more!

To learn more about CGI and hear from our Co-ops and New Grads, visit www.cgi.com/startmycareer

Your future duties and responsibilities:

1. Software Development: Design, develop, and maintain applications and experiences for AR/VR platforms. This includes programming, scripting, and optimizing code to deliver high-quality, immersive experiences.

2. Platform Expertise: Work with a variety of AR/VR hardware and platforms, such as Oculus Rift, HTC Vive, Microsoft HoloLens, Magic Leap, and mobile AR platforms (e.g., ARKit, ARCore).

3. 3D Graphics: Create and manipulate 3D assets, animations, and effects to enhance user immersion and engagement within the virtual environment.

4. Interaction Design: Design and implement intuitive user interfaces, controls, and interaction mechanics that ensure a seamless and enjoyable user experience.

5. Collaboration: Work closely with cross-functional teams including artists, designers, and other developers to bring ideas from concept to reality, ensuring a unified vision and cohesive experience.

6. Innovation: Stay up-to-date with the latest trends and advancements in AR/VR technology and contribute innovative ideas to enhance the capabilities and features of the experiences.

7. Optimization: Identify and address performance bottlenecks and optimize code and assets to ensure smooth and responsive experiences across a range of devices.

8. Testing and Debugging: Conduct thorough testing, identify bugs, and work to resolve technical issues to deliver stable and reliable applications.

9. Documentation: Maintain detailed documentation of code, development processes, and best practices to facilitate knowledge sharing and future development.

10. Continuous Learning: Stay informed about emerging technologies, industry standards, and best practices to continuously improve skills and contribute to the growth of the team.

Required qualifications to be successful in this role:

  • Degree in Computer Science, Game Development, Interactive Media, or related field (or equivalent work experience). Must be part of an accredited Co-op Program.
  • Proficiency in programming languages such as C#, C++, or Python, depending on the platform and tools being used.
  • Experience with game engines like Unity3D or Unreal Engine, as well as AR/VR development frameworks.
  • Strong understanding of 3D graphics, physics, and mathematics as they relate to game and simulation development.
  • Familiarity with version control systems (e.g., Git) and collaborative development workflows.
  • Creative problem-solving skills and ability to work in a fast-paced, dynamic environment.
  • Excellent communication and teamwork skills to collaborate effectively with multidisciplinary teams.
  • Portfolio showcasing previous AR/VR projects, game development, or interactive media work is a plus.

Join our team to shape the future of Innovation and digital experiences and be part of the transformation of how people interact with technology and each other. This is an exciting opportunity to contribute to the growth of the metaverse and create groundbreaking AR/VR applications that have a lasting impact on various industries.

Skills:

  • Communication (Oral/Written)

What you can expect from us:

Insights you can act on

While technology is at the heart of our clients’ digital transformation, we understand that people are at the heart of business success.

When you join CGI, you become a trusted advisor, collaborating with colleagues and clients to bring forward actionable insights that deliver meaningful and sustainable outcomes. We call our employees "members" because they are CGI shareholders and owners and owners who enjoy working and growing together to build a company we are proud of. This has been our Dream since 1976, and it has brought us to where we are today — one of the world’s largest independent providers of IT and business consulting services.

At CGI, we recognize the richness that diversity brings. We strive to create a work culture where all belong and collaborate with clients in building more inclusive communities. As an equal-opportunity employer, we want to empower all our members to succeed and grow. If you require an accommodation at any point during the recruitment process, please let us know. We will be happy to assist.

Ready to become part of our success story? Join CGI — where your ideas and actions make a difference.

Read Full Description
Confirmed 21 hours ago. Posted 30+ days ago.

Discover Similar Jobs

Suggested Articles